Overview of Thermalright Aqua Elite 240 V3 Liquid CPU Cooler
The Thermalright Aqua Elite 240 V3 Liquid CPU Cooler is a high-performance cooling solution priced at C$71.90. It features a fourth-generation pump head and a 240mm black aluminium fin heat sink, designed for superior heat dissipation. The cooler includes a dual-fan setup that operates at a maximum speed of 1500 RPM, ensuring efficient airflow while maintaining a noise level of just 23dBA. This model is ideal for users looking for a robust cooling solution that combines aesthetic appeal with functionality, thanks to its ARGB lighting that can sync with the motherboard.
Overview of Thermalright Assassin X 120R Digital ARGB White CPU Cooler
The Thermalright Assassin X 120R Digital ARGB White CPU Cooler is a budget-friendly option priced at C$28.39. This air cooler features a single tower design with four 6mm heat pipes and a high-speed fan that can reach up to 2000 RPM. The digital screen on this cooler provides real-time monitoring of CPU and GPU temperatures, making it an excellent choice for those who want visibility into their system's performance. Its combination of an LCD panel and efficient cooling technology makes it a compelling option for users who value both aesthetics and functionality.
Cooling Performance Comparison
When it comes to cooling performance, the Thermalright Aqua Elite 240 V3 offers a significant advantage with its liquid cooling technology, which is generally superior for high-performance CPUs. The dual fans provide a maximum airflow of 66.17 CFM, which is essential for maintaining lower temperatures during intensive tasks. In contrast, the Assassin X 120R, while effective for its price, operates with a single fan at a maximum of 2000 RPM, which may not provide the same level of cooling efficiency. This makes the Aqua Elite 240 V3 a better choice for gamers and professionals who push their systems to the limit.
Noise Levels and Operation
In terms of noise levels, the Thermalright Aqua Elite 240 V3 operates at a maximum of 23dBA, making it a quiet performer during operation. This low noise level is particularly beneficial for users who prefer a tranquil working or gaming environment. On the other hand, the Assassin X 120R, with its 2000 RPM fan, may generate more noise, although specific noise levels are not provided. The additional noise from the fan could be a consideration for those sensitive to sound, especially in quiet settings.

Compatibility
Both coolers boast wide compatibility, accommodating various AMD and Intel sockets. The Aqua Elite 240 V3 supports AM4/AM5 and Intel sockets including LGA 1200 and LGA 2066, making it versatile for different builds. The Assassin X 120R also supports a range of sockets, allowing it to fit into many systems. However, the liquid cooler’s wider compatibility with different thermal demands makes it a more flexible option for future upgrades or more powerful builds.
